What’s factory reset for your Xiaomi Mi 10?

Resetting or resetting to factory settings is an operation of resetting all data in your Xiaomi Mi 10. Consequently, all data is removed and all configuration settings are reset. Essentially, this involves that the mobile phone is like when you have taken it out of the package. Do not confuse reset and root, which are two completely different processes. If you need more information on rootage, you can check with our short guideline to root the Xiaomi Mi 10. Warning: if you decide to format your Xiaomi Mi 10, it involves that all the data that will be on it will be removed except if it is stored on the SD card. We consequently recommend you to copy all your essential data to the SD card before setting up the reset of your Xiaomi Mi 10.

In which case is it practical to factory reset your Xiaomi Mi 10

Whenever you still hesitate to format your Xiaomi Mi 10, here are some circumstances for which it is truly beneficial to do it:

  • Whenever your Xiaomi Mi 10 has turned out to be very slow and this avoids you from employing it correctly.
  • Whenever you would like to donate your Xiaomi Mi 10 or if you basically want to sell it, restore the factory settings will clear off all your data and the mobile phone will be like a new.
  • Whenever Android bug quite often and without reason, a factory reset will not hurt.
  • Whenever you have made an update that does not function or conflicts with your device, factory reset will make your phone back to the original Android version.
  • In cases where you have made faults in the configurations of your Xiaomi Mi 10 and everything is damaged, factory reset will be your remedy.

What you need to do before factory reset your Xiaomi Mi 10

Before you begin the factory reset of the device, we recommend you to do 2 things.

Make a backup

The first is merely a safety measure, but can be practical if you face problems when you reset it is backing up your device. Certainly, you can consult our tutorial to backup the Xiaomi Mi 10, if you are cautious.

Desynchronize accounts

The other thing to do and which is the most essential, is the desynchronization of the accounts of your Xiaomi Mi 10. Indeed, during your use of Xiaomi Mi 10, you almost certainly have signed up accounts on the device. Such as, your Google Account, Twitter or Facebook. Whenever you do not remove the synchronization, these accounts will remain synchronized even after the factory reset. Therefore, if you need to remove the synchronization of your accounts, here is the procedure: You have to first go into the settings of your Xiaomi Mi 10, then select the Account tab. Once it is completed, select the account to delete and click on the three small dots. All you have to do now is go for Delete account to desynchronize it. You must certainly replicate the operation for all accounts.

Tips on how to reset your Xiaomi Mi 10

Once you have done the initial actions, you will now be capable to factory reset the Xiaomi Mi 10. Make certain your Xiaomi Mi 10 is at least charged at more than 90% because formatting may possibly take a little time. If it is possible, we recommend you to leave your mobile phone connected to mains. To begin the procedure, nothing more simple, you will need to go again in the Parameters of your Xiaomi Mi 10. Then go to the Backup and Reset tab. Once this is done, you must choose Reset to Factory Setup or restore factory settings. A confirmation will be expected and as soon it has been confirmed, your Xiaomi Mi 10 will start to reboot. It may reboot several times and the operation takes some mins. Now that finished, your Xiaomi Mi 10 will be factory reset!
